Introduction

Our UMDAS TH and UMDAS TC remote analog input modules are ideal for high-resolution temperature measurements anywhere in your plant. These modules provide 8 differential temperature input channels plus 8 independently programmable digital I/O channels. UMDAS TC accepts thermocouple inputs. UMDAS TH accepts thermocouple, RTD, thermistor, and semiconductor inputs.

Two integrated CJC sensors enhance accuracy, and an open-thermocouple feature automatically spots broken thermocouples. An on-board microprocessor with EEPROM memory automatically linearizes the measurement data. The module is fully software calibrated, and all configurable options are software programmable.

Accuracy Relative Accuracy
  • Max. error from thermocouple inputs:  +/-2.653 deg. C.
  • Max. error from TMP36 or equiv. semiconductors: +/-0.5 deg. C.
  • Max. error from thermistor inputs:  +/-0.05 deg. C.

Resistance values greater than 660 ohms cannot be measured by this module in the RTD mode.  Maximum and typical accuracy errors for RTD mode vary with temperature, as follows:

  • -200 to -150 deg C:  +/-2.85 deg. C max., +/-2.59 deg. C typ.
  • -150 to -100 deg C:  +/-1.24 deg. C max., +/-0.97 deg. C typ.
  • -100 to 0 deg C:  +/-0.58 deg. C max., +/-0.31 deg. C typ.
  • 0 to 1000 deg C:  +/-0.38 deg. C max., +/-0.11 deg. C typ.
  • 100 to 300 deg C:  +/-0.39 deg. C max., +/-0.12 deg. C typ.
  • 300 to 600 deg C:  +/-0.40 deg. C max., +/-0.12 deg. C typ.
